Quote:
Originally Posted by toehead93 View Post
Yes, check out the ZL1 threads there are a lot regarding this since they come with 285/315s.
They come with a 285 up front and a 305 in the back.

Quote:
Originally Posted by RockerBox View Post
Don't the ZL1's have a wider rear wheel though?
No, the ZL1 and 1LE wheels are the same in front and back they just change the tire in the back for the 1LE to have a square set up.
